How they compare

United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land currently reports 2.18 years against 1.83 years in 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301), a difference of 0.35 years.

That makes United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land's figure about 1.2 times 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301)'s.

The two have swapped places 2 times across 24 shared years of data; in 2000 it was United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ahead.

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301) ranks 77th and United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land ranks 75th of 221 groups.

Across the 3 decades both report, 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301) averaged higher in 1 and United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land in 2.

Head to head by decade

Decade 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301) United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land Difference Ahead
2000s 1.69 years 1.52 years 0.1761 years ECLAC: Carribean (unsdcode:98301)
2010s 1.88 years 1.92 years 0.0474 years United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land
2020s 1.7 years 2.21 years 0.5045 years United Kingdom of Great Britain and Northern Ireland

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
